Страница 1 из 1

Пример настройки DHCP

Добавлено: 2007-11-02 17:09:13
RusBiT
Подскажите как более грамотно настроить dhcp, есть подсети
192.168.0.1/24
192.168.1.1/24
Но увы не все mac адрес клиентов я знаю, до меня работали люди которые ... Вообщем за DHCP отвечает оператор интернета.
У меня просто нету возможности проверить свой конфиг :)

Код: Выделить всё

default-lease-time 86400;
max-lease-time 86400;

authoritative;
ddns-update-style none;

##сеть 1
subnet 192.168.0.0 netmask 255.255.255.0
        {
        range 192.168.0.10 192.168.0.254; 
        option routers 192.168.0.1;
        }

host user1
       {
       hardware ethernet 00:1F:02:4B:A4:G4;
       fixed-address 192.168.0.11;
       }
...
#сеть2
subnet 192.168.1.0 netmask 255.255.255.0
        {
        range 192.168.1.10 192.168.1.254; 
        option routers 192.168.1.1;
        }

host user1
       {
       hardware ethernet 01:1F:22:4B:A4:G4;
       fixed-address 192.168.1.11;
       }
...
Хочется следующее, если ip прописан в 192.168.0.0 или 192.168.1.0 , то адрес выдается из 192.168.0.0 или 192.168.1.0 подсети, если же не прописан то из 192.168.2.0
Прошу помощи :) Ибо мне негде проверить

Re: Пример настройки DHCP

Добавлено: 2007-11-02 21:50:21
Alex Keda
где прописан?

Re: Пример настройки DHCP

Добавлено: 2007-11-03 7:02:39
RusBiT
/etc/dhcpd.conf

Re: Пример настройки DHCP

Добавлено: 2007-11-03 9:30:36
Alex Keda

Код: Выделить всё

uname -a

Re: Пример настройки DHCP

Добавлено: 2007-11-03 13:25:20
RusBiT

Код: Выделить всё

g-w# uname -a
FreeBSD g-w.lan 6.1-RELEASE FreeBSD 6.1-RELEASE #0: Wed Mar  7 23:53:22 KRAT 2007     rusbit@g-w.lan:/usr/src/sys/i386/compile/KERNEL  i386

Re: Пример настройки DHCP

Добавлено: 2007-11-03 13:47:18
Alex Keda
в таком случае, почему файл лежит в /etc?

Re: Пример настройки DHCP

Добавлено: 2007-11-03 16:23:54
RusBiT
/usr/local/etc/dhcpd.conf

Re: Пример настройки DHCP

Добавлено: 2007-11-03 19:51:37
Alex Keda
ну, я бы попробовал рэйндж не указывать для сетей которым не выдаётся...
может и прокатит

Re: Пример настройки DHCP

Добавлено: 2007-11-06 15:37:53
RusBiT
То есть вот так? :)

Код: Выделить всё

default-lease-time 86400;
max-lease-time 86400;

authoritative;
ddns-update-style none;

##сеть 1
subnet 192.168.0.0 netmask 255.255.255.0
        {
      option routers 192.168.1.1; 
        }

host user1
       {
       hardware ethernet 00:1F:02:4B:A4:G4;
       fixed-address 192.168.0.11;
       }
...
#сеть2
subnet 192.168.1.0 netmask 255.255.255.0
        {
        option routers 192.168.1.1;
        }

host user1
       {
       hardware ethernet 01:1F:22:4B:A4:G4;
       fixed-address 192.168.1.11;
       }
#сеть 3
subnet 192.168.3.0 netmask 255.255.255.0
        {
        range 192.168.3.10 192.168.3.254; 
        option routers 192.168.3.1;
        }
...